2017-07-04 119 views
1

我可以通过笔记本电脑在线上成功安装jenkins。但是,当试图离线安装jenkins(在我的办公室工作站上无法连接到互联网)时,地狱崩溃了。 运行在命令行中jenkins.war虽然詹金斯已成功安装但一些插件后,missing.I设法从岗位How to install a plugin in Jenkins manually?如何离线安装jenkins?

但得到一些帮助,然后每个插件必须单独下载并然后复制到我的离线机器。所以我有一个窍门。 我复制了.jenkins directory(在我的在线安装机器)下的所有文件夹,然后将它们复制到我的离线机器。哇! 它的工作! 但我仍然得到一个单一的错误:

Maven Integration Plugin V2.16 .javadoc 1.0 is missing. To fix, install v1.0 or later 

那么,有什么办法/网站/ PDF /宝库,它是一个一站式的解决方案/步骤顺利安装(读了所有必需的依赖作为一个zip)詹金斯在离线模式下。 (如果没有,詹金斯的创造者:难道是一个好主意,有一个?)

回答

0

我也在寻找一种简单的方法来管理插件之间的依赖关系,但据我所知,是没有官方工具

要么你有一个.zip文件,所有插件你准备一次或手动修复错误。

对于你的问题应该是足够安装以下.hpi文件:https://updates.jenkins-ci.org/latest/javadoc.hpi的javadoc没有依赖于其他插件)

+2

这基本上是[文档](https://wiki.jenkins.io/display/JENKINS/Offline+Jenkins+Installation)所说的。有脚本可以帮助检测插件依赖关系。 –

0

您可以在插件下载插件所需的.hpi版本并粘贴然后重新启动jenkins,然后你就可以使用这些插件了。